View our ISO90003:2004 certificatePerceptive Instruments operate a Quality Management System (QMS) to the guidelines of the ISO 9001:2008 quality standard. In 2008, Perceptive Instruments extended their accreditation to include ISO 90003:2004. This new standard provides guidance for organisations in the application of ISO 9001:2008 to the acquisition, supply, development, operation and maintenance of computer software and related support services.

The continued approval of Perceptive Instruments' Quality Management System highlights our ongoing commitment to excellence in all of the above areas. All of our software and hardware products are designed, developed, produced, installed and serviced in accordance with policy and procedures of our QMS as certified to ISO9001:2008, incorporating ISO 90003:2004.

Our accreditation to these standards is recognised by both the United Kingdom Accreditation Service (UKAS) and the American ANSI-ASQ National Accreditation Board (ANAB) as well as many other national and international accreditation bodies.

Reflecting the quality that you provide...

Not only are we dedicated to our own Quality Management System, but we also recognise the importance that you place in the quality of your own research. As a result, we continue to design our products to comply with Good Laboratory Practice guidelines and FDA 21 CFR Part 11 Final Rule on Electronic records and electronic signatures. We recognise the growing pressures placed upon the Genetic Toxicology market, to conduct research experiments according to regulatory guidelines, and as a result our product solutions mean that users can efficiently and easily conduct their research, safe in the knowledge that encoded audit trail files will automatically record all system activity, including settings, measurement data and edits.
